New research at the Paleolithic site of Mitoc Valea Izvorului (Botoșani county). The 2003-2004 seasons.

Author(s): Alain Tuffreau, Vasile Chirica, Sanda Balescu, Paul Haesaerts
Subject(s): Archaeology
Published by: Editura Academiei Române
Keywords: Middle Palaeolithic;Upper Palaeolithic;transitional industry;loess;Romania;

Summary/Abstract: Previous studies of the Mitoc-Valea Izvorului site (Prut Valley, Romania) have suggested the presence of a transitional industry between Middle and Upper Palaeolithic. During recent excavations (2003-2004), new chrono-stratigraphical investigations together with OSL sediment dating have demonstrated the presence of Middle Palaeolithic artefacts and Upper Palaeolithic artefacts within distinct stratigraphical units. Stratigraphical correlations have been made with the nearby Malu Galben site including Aurignacian and Gravettian.
